§ 13-79-104 — Advisory opinion -- Process of advisory opinions.

Utah·Title 13 Commerce and Trade·Ch. 13-79 Office of the Homeowners' Association Ombudsman
(1)A lot owner, a unit owner, an association of lot owners, or an association of unit owners may request a written advisory opinion:
(1)(a) from the office to determine compliance with:
(1)(a)(i) Title 57, Chapter 8, Condominium Ownership Act, and Title 57, Chapter 8a, Community Association Act; or
(1)(a)(ii) other applicable statutes of this state; and
(1)(b) at any time before the commencement of:
(1)(b)(i) an action in a court with jurisdiction; or
(1)(b)(ii) binding arbitration.
(2)(2)(a) A person making a request for an advisory opinion described in Subsection (1) shall:
(2)(a)(i) file the request with the office;
(2)(a)(ii) pay a filing fee of $150; and
